Hernández Takes Chainsaw to Crystal Lake Bats in 5-0 Win
|
The Kalamazoo Badgers defeated the Crystal Lake Sandgnats, 5-0, in Sovereign League action at Ellison Field at Dole Park. Kalamazoo pitcher Martín Hernández had a standout performance. The second-place Badgers go to 37-32.
Crystal Lake could barely put a dent in Hernández. The right-hander tossed 120 pitches over 8 innings for the Badgers, allowing only 3 hits.
"The hot tub feels extra good after a solid win," said Hernández.
